Insurance a Control Dispatch mbulano Budget B�Ilintq Personnel Man 9iment I I MEMORANDUM TO: THE HONORABLE MAYOR AND CITY COUNCIL ' CITY OF OWASSO THE HONORABLE CHAIR AND TRUSTEES iOWASSO PUBLIC GOLF AUTHORITY FROM: RODNEY J RAY CITY MANAGER SUBJECT: REQUEST TO AMEND OPGA DECLARATION OF TRUST ' AND REQUEST FOR CITY COUNCIL APPROVAL OF THAT AMENDMENT 1 DATE: May 17, 1996 BACKGROUND: ' In August of 1989, the Owasso Public Golf Authority was created as a public trust with the City of Owasso as its beneficiary. The five original Trustees were provided with unlimited terms, effectively allowing them to serve until they individually resigned (or were removed for cause). In 1992 (January 6), the Authority amended its "Declaration of Trust" to provide for fifteen year terms of the Trustees and staggered those terms so all would not expire in the same year. 1 On April 2, 1996, the OPGA Trustees resigned, en masse, and the City Council appointed the members of their body as replacement Trustees. That action was taken to facilitate the ' refinancing of the existing debt, and address the issue of a default as declared by the trustee bank. It was the intention of that action to follow up with an action that would amend the "Declaration of Trust" again to provide that terms of office of Trustees would coincide with the individual Trustee's City Council term. OPGA Resolution #96-02, if approved will implement that intention by: - 1. Recreating the Authority with City Council members as Trustees by virtue of their election to the City Council; 2. Require terms of Trustees that are the same as the individual Trustee's City Council ' term; and OPGA TRUST AMENDMENT MAY 18, 1996 PAGE 2 3. Authorize the Chair to execute all necessary documents required to implement such amendment. Owasso City Council Resolution #96-08, if approved during the City Council meeting, is required by law to document the approval of the beneficiary public body and will: 1. Approve the OPGA action amending the "Declaration of Trust"; and 2. Reaccept beneficial interest in the newly recreated authority.
